“Whose It Is”

“Come,” “Shiloh,” the city with a voice beckoned: “Come and receive your inheritance,… Come make your destiny sure, for my wine shall secure it for you and satisfy your soul.”

No one heard her, except one from the tribe of Judah, who readily entered into the city. This one, a prince called “Abel Resurrected,” even “Breathing Spirit,” knew that the ruling scepter was to be found in “Shiloh.” Upon hearing her voice say “Come,” he was quick to obey. He had been circumcised in his heart in the “Holy of Holies” on the eighth day, the day of new beginnings, and was prepared because of it.

Standing upright and attentive to the still small voice within, and now to the voice of “Shiloh,” every move was ordained of the Lord and written in Heaven’s books. The ability to count the stars and know their names was his because he had wrestled with the beasts within him and had overcome them. His horse “Majestic Power” was ready to ride into territories unknown, and this resurrected one had with him his bride “Purity,” who sat on a stallion called “Honor.” This magnificent horse had been given to her as a prize for her faithfulness.

“Seek and you shall find,” the blue birds cooed over them, fluttering their wings with delight. “The day of your arising has come, and treasures are to be found not only within you in the secret place, but in the outer world that awaits your coming. Men have gifts within them that will come forth in the great day of the “Most High God”’s power. You will see what is in their hearts, and draw out of them not only their gift, but the very life that they were intended to have. Because you have been resurrected and have your bride at your side, the scepter is yours and you have resurrection life to impart. Truly the seeker of wisdom shall find it and many jewels, even the pearls that come through much suffering, will appear in their beauty for all eyes to see.

Look now and behold the vast army of resurrected ones standing on the top of the mountain of “Acquisition,” even the manifested sons of God that the whole world has been groaning and moaning waiting for. They have heard the voice of “Shiloh,” and can make war on their enemies and destroy them because peace and righteousness are found in them. The ground their feet are standing on is “Faith,” and they have been made ready.

“You, “Breathing Spirit,” and your bride, “Purity” shall lead them victoriously, because the scepter is in your hand… You, as the head of the army, along with “Purity,” have the mandate to give life, and so it shall be that mortality shall be swallowed up, because men have been led by you. All know that it is the “Spirit” and the “Bride” who say “Come,” and all shall come in due order after the faithful, who have overcome the world, the flesh, and the devil, finish their work.

A hush came upon those standing on the mountain in the realization that the day had come when the “Banner of Love” covered each and every one of them. The banner emitted a fragrance that was like a balm, that not only brought healing, but had the power with it to penetrate new life, even renewed youth, into all who receive the word of life.

How many have known that it is only love that can heal?…. that it is only love that can deliver?…. that it is only love that can save?…. that it is only love that never fails and has eternal power?

The ram’s horn blared with a loud, piercing, yet lovely sound that all could hear: “It is time for the earth to be cleansed of her filthiness, for men to repent, and for the salvation of the Lord to be made known among all the inhabitants of the earth. You, who have heard Shiloh’s voice and obeyed it, KNOW that

“He Whose It Is” has come!”
